使用 Aspose.Note for .NET 將 OneNote 文件儲存為 PDF

介紹

在本教學中,我們將探討如何使用 Aspose.Note for .NET 將文件儲存為 PDF 格式。 Aspose.Note 是一個功能強大的函式庫,使開發人員能夠以程式設計方式處理 Microsoft OneNote 檔案。我們將介紹先決條件、匯入命名空間,並提供將文件儲存為各種頁面佈局的 PDF 的逐步指南。

先決條件

  1. Visual Studio:確保已安裝。
  2. Aspose.Note for .NET:下載並安裝該程式庫。
  3. C# 知識:需要對該語言有基本的了解。

導入必要的命名空間

在繼續之前,請在程式碼中匯入以下命名空間:

using System;
using System.IO;
using Aspose.Note.Saving;

第 1 步:使用 Letter 頁面設定儲存為 PDF

public static void SaveToPdfUsingLetterPageSettings()
{
    string dataDir = "Your Document Directory"; //更新此路徑
    Document oneFile = new Document(dataDir + "OneNote.one");
    var dst = Path.Combine(dataDir, "SaveToPdfUsingLetterPageSettings.pdf");
    
    oneFile.Save(dst, new PdfSaveOptions() { PageSettings = PageSettings.Letter });
    Console.WriteLine("\nOneNote document saved successfully.\nFile saved at " + dst);
}

載入 OneNote 文件並使用 letter 大小的頁面設定將其另存為 PDF。

步驟 2:使用 A4 頁面設定儲存為 PDF(無高度限制)

public static void SaveToPdfUsingA4PageSettingsWithoutHeightLimit()
{
    string dataDir = "Your Document Directory"; //更新此路徑
    Document oneFile = new Document(dataDir + "OneNote.one");
    var dst = Path.Combine(dataDir, "SaveToPdfUsingA4PageSettingsWithoutHeightLimit.pdf");
    
    oneFile.Save(dst, new PdfSaveOptions() { PageSettings = PageSettings.A4NoHeightLimit });
    Console.WriteLine("\nOneNote document saved successfully.\nFile saved at " + dst);
}

與步驟 1 類似,但使用 A4 頁面設置,沒有高度限制。

結論

本教學成功示範如何使用 Aspose.Note 將 OneNote 檔案轉換為 PDF 格式。透過利用不同的頁面設置,開發人員可以獲得文件管理的靈活性。

常見問題解答

Aspose.Note 可以處理複雜的 OneNote 檔案嗎?

是的,它有效地處理複雜 OneNote 檔案的各種功能。

Aspose.Note適合商業項目嗎?

是的,您可以在購買許可證後將其用於商業應用。

Aspose.Note 提供免費試用嗎?

是的,可以免費試用以進行探索。

在哪裡可以找到 Aspose.Note 的文檔?

詳細文件可在 Aspose 參考網站上找到。

需要進一步幫助嗎?

有關問題和支持,請參閱 Aspose.Note 論壇。